1A South Central - West recap October 1, 2013
Zillah scaled the state rankings by moving to 34 from 70 this week, the biggest jump in 1A South Central - West. The Leopards climbed the ranks as a result of besting Royal 45-14.
Zillah extended the longest winning streak in the league this week by beating the Knights, 45-14. The victory was the fourth in a row for Rock Winters' team.
La Salle's offense was unstoppable this week, as it produced the league's top passer, rusher and receiver. Daniel Boutillier threw for 115 and 3 touchdowns and Austin Gasseling had 54 yards receiving. On the ground Matt Wellner chipped in 125 yards.
Wellner provided a threat through the air and on the ground as the Lightning beat Highland. Wellner's favorite target this week was Gasseling, who caught 2 passes for 54 yards.

Boutillier put up the best numbers in passing as La Salle bested the Scots.
A big matchup in the league this week will be when Cle Elum-Roslyn takes on Cody Lamb's team. The Warriors are in fifth place, while the Lightning are in third place.
Cle Elum-Roslyn was the team that made the biggest jump in the rankings, moving from seventh to fifth in 1A South Central - West. Brian Avery's team defeated Goldendale 25-6 earlier in the week.
